Hi, I am planning to buy Uninterrupted power supply for my upcoming rig (i3 8th and gtx1060). however, I am not sure if 650va w/ 325 watts is enough or should I go for more watts?
 
Solution
First question to ask yourself is how long do you wish to work if main power goes off. Just enough time to gracefully shutdown or maybe work for some amount of time.

Try a couple of online calculators via known UPS manufacturers. E.g.:

https://www.apc.com/shop/us/en/tools/ups_selector

There are other similar calculators to be found. Try them as well. Keep the input data consistent.

Very likely that there will be a consensus value on the necessary wattage.

I have two APC Back-UPS ES-650's that I use for the same purpose (just need time to shutdown) on my main pc and my backup pc.

One PSU is 450 watts, the other is 500 watts. (Not heavy gaming systems.....)

Only pc and monitor connected to battery backup outlets.

So I will have a few minutes to "get back to" the computer in use and execute a graceful shutdown.
